Diesel Dynamic's Stage 2 and Stage 3 injectors require a 'boost module' to work correctly. Does 'Power Edge's' "EZ" meet this requirement, since it supposedly has a built- in boost module, or do I have to also buy Diesel Dynamics's Boost Module?
Also, what performance increase can I expect with this combo(EZ + DD II's or DDIII's) and no other upgrades?

Yes the boost module in the EZ will work, it will keep you from getting a check engine light and will let the turbo sing. The Ez comes with a elbow to put on your turbo too.
As far as numbers I dont know, but there is always someone out ther who does!

Make sure you get Bill K's VB and TC with that combo or say good bye to your transmission.

Robbyram, the DD web site claims a 145 HP and 270 lbs of torque with there stage III injecters and there True Torque Module (reprogramed EZ for there large injecters). JKloppe is right about the trans upgrades, there is know way the stock trans will hold that kind of power.

As for the EZ with DDIIIs, I've been told that some detonation occures at high rpms. Thus DD got with edge and adjusted the EZ and renamed it.

As for the EZ and DDIIs I have this myself along with a few other add ons. Mostly I don't run with the PE on and I have plenty of power I really like this combination. With the Stock turbo the two worked very well to maintain operable EGTs even under heavy load. Just in the past week I have added a HX40 and am very pleased with the performance and egts.

As for where to start, I would start with the EZ or DD box as these shouldn't destroy your stock auto or clutch. Then after transmission mods have been completed go with the injectors. If you still crave more... get the Power edge and possibly an HX40.
